ADSP-21262高性能浮点处理器特性解析

版权申诉
0 下载量 113 浏览量 更新于2024-10-02 收藏 496KB RAR 举报
资源摘要信息:"ADSP-21262是一种高性能的32位/40位浮点处理器,具有与其它SHARC DSP在汇编层面上的代码兼容性。其采用单指令多数据(SIMD)计算架构,包含两个32位IEEE浮点数/32位固定点/40位扩展精度浮点计算单元,每个单元都配备有乘法器、ALU、移位器和寄存器文件。ADSP-21262具备高带宽I/O接口,包括一个并行端口、一个SPI端口、六个串行端口、一个数字应用接口(DAI)以及JTAG。DAI集成了两个精密时钟发生器(PCGs)、一个输入数据端口(IDP),后者又包括一个并行数据采集端口(PDAP)和三个可编程定时器,所有这些功能均由信号路由单元(SRU)在软件控制下运行。 详细知识点: 1. ADSP-21262处理器特性: ADSP-21262属于美国模拟器件公司(Analog Devices)的SHARC(Super Harvard Architecture Computer)系列DSP(Digital Signal Processor)处理器。ADSP-21262处理器是专为高性能音频、语音和数据信号处理应用设计的,具有强大的浮点运算能力和丰富的外设接口。 2. 32位/40位浮点运算能力: ADSP-21262能够执行32位单精度浮点运算以及40位扩展精度浮点运算。40位浮点格式提供了比标准32位浮点更大的动态范围和更高的数值精度,特别适合于需要高精度处理的应用场景。 3. 代码兼容性: 该处理器使用与其他SHARC系列DSP相同的指令集,这意味着已经为其他SHARC处理器开发的软件可以直接在ADSP-21262上运行,无需进行修改或只需少量修改,大大降低了软件开发和移植的难度。 4. SIMD计算架构: ADSP-21262采用单指令多数据(SIMD)架构,能够同时对数据进行并行处理。每个计算单元都能同时进行运算和数据处理,这极大提高了运算效率和性能。 5. 高带宽I/O接口: 该处理器支持多种数据传输接口,包括并行端口、串行端口和数字应用接口(DAI)。DAI是专为音频和通信应用设计的,支持各种高速数字音频格式和数据流。 6. SPI通信端口: ADSP-21262支持SPI(Serial Peripheral Interface)端口,这是一种常用的串行通信协议,适合于高速数据通信,特别是在处理器和外围设备之间。SPI端口的加入使得ADSP-21262能够在各种通信系统中实现高效的数据交换。 7. 数字应用接口(DAI): DAI提供了一种灵活的方式来配置处理器的音频和数据输入输出,包含了多个可编程的数字音频接口。这使得ADSP-21262特别适合于音频和通信设备的开发。 8. JTAG接口: JTAG(Joint Test Action Group)是一种用于电路板测试的标准测试协议,通过JTAG接口,开发者可以对处理器进行调试,下载程序,以及进行边界扫描测试等操作。 9. 精密时钟发生器(PCGs): DAI中的两个PCGs用于产生各种时钟信号,对于数字音频和通信设备来说,精确的时钟控制至关重要,这保证了系统中各个模块能够同步工作。 10. 输入数据端口(IDP)与并行数据采集端口(PDAP): IDP和PDAP提供了丰富的数据输入方式,支持高速并行数据采集,这使得ADSP-21262能够高效地处理来自多个源的数据流。 11. 可编程定时器: 三个内置的定时器提供了灵活的时间控制,可以用于各种计时任务,为系统的实时性能提供了保障。 12. 信号路由单元(SRU): SRU是一个功能强大的模块,它负责管理所有的信号路由和接口时钟,允许处理器的不同部分之间进行灵活的信号路由和交换。 ADSP-21262的应用范围非常广泛,包括音频处理、高级通信系统、仪器仪表、医疗设备、军事雷达等领域。由于其强大的浮点运算能力和丰富的外设接口,ADSP-21262能够应对各种复杂的数据处理任务,是专业音频、通信和工业控制领域的理想选择。